html中能够设置成密码框的是什么意思
在网页设计中,为了确保用户的敏感信息安全,如密码、身份证号码等,需要使用特定的输入框来收集这些信息,在HTML中,这样的输入框被称为密码框,密码框的主要特点是输入的内容会被隐藏起来,通常是以圆点、星号或其他字符代替,以防止旁人轻易窥探到用户输入的信息,这不仅为用户提供了一定程度的隐私保护,也有助于防止键盘记录器等恶意软件记录用户的输入。
在HTML中,创建密码框非常简单,只需使用<input>
标签,并设置其type
属性为password
。
<input type="password" name="password" placeholder="请输入密码">
上述代码将创建一个密码输入框,用户在其中输入的任何内容都会被隐藏。name
属性用于在服务器端识别该输入框,而placeholder
属性则提供了一个占位符,提示用户应该输入什么内容,虽然占位符文本不会被隐藏,但它可以帮助用户了解输入框的用途。
为了提高密码框的安全性,开发者还可以通过CSS和JavaScript对密码框进行样式和行为上的定制,可以设置输入框的边框、背景颜色、字体样式等,以使其与网页的整体设计风格保持一致,还可以通过JavaScript添加额外的功能,如密码强度检测、输入错误提示等,以提高用户体验和安全性。
在设计密码框时,还应考虑到可访问性问题,为了帮助视觉障碍用户,可以为密码框设置适当的标签(<label>
)和关联(for
和id
属性),这样,屏幕阅读器能够正确地识别和读取与密码框相关的信息,从而帮助用户更容易地完成输入操作。
HTML中的密码框是一种用于保护用户隐私和敏感信息的重要输入控件,通过合理地使用HTML、CSS和JavaScript技术,开发者可以创建既安全又易于使用的密码输入界面,在设计网页时,确保密码框的安全性和可访问性是至关重要的,这将有助于提升用户的信任度和网站的专业性。